Hallo, ik heb voor mijn wordpress website de aanwijzingen gevolgd op https://www.vimexx.nl/help/forceer-mijn-website-na...
Deze plugin geactiveerd: https://nl.wordpress.org/plugins/really-simple-ssl...
De website wordt dan niet meer gevonden. Het lijkt erop dat ik de bestanden moet verplaatsen naar de map private_html. Nu staan ze in een submap op public_htmlKlopt dat? De aanwijzingen suggereren dat het eenvoudiger kan. Graag advies hoe verder te gaan.
Onderwerp: Forceeer mijn website naar https SSL
Beste Karla,
Dank voor je post op ons forum.
Als je via "domain setup" in DirectAdmin klikt op je domeinnaam en vervolgens het onderste bolletje selecteert (nu staat het bovenste bolletje geselecteerd) en dit vervolgens opslaat dan maakt het systeem een symbolische link aan waardoor de private_html en public_html dezelfde content vertonen. Hierna zou je website zichtbaar moeten worden!
Hopend hiermee je vraag beantwoord te hebben. Mochten er nog vragen zijn dan vernemen we die graag!
Dank je wel Naud, dat loste het inderdaad op. Heel eenvoudig dus. Maar als ik nu op de site kijk, zie ik in Firefox de adresbalk een slotje en een oranje uitroepteken en de melding als ik daarover heen ga: deze website verstrekt geen identiteitsinformatie. Ik zie ook een uitroepteken. Als ik daar op klik, komt er een popupscherm met: verbinding is niet beveiligd. Onderdelen van deze pagina zijn niet beveiligd, (zoals afbeeldingen). Toestemmingen: u hebt deze website geen speciale toestemmingen gegeven. Het gaat om deze site: https://henkdecourtonderwater.nl/ Is dat alles normaal?
Beste Karla,
Dank voor je reactie.
Dat zie ik inderdaad ook op bijvoorbeeld: https://henkdecourtonderwater.nl/reacties-welkom/. In je script worden dan afbeeldingen of andere content geopend over http:// ipv https://. Je kan dit oplossen door in de code overal van http:// > https:// neer te plaatsen, zodoende wordt alles over https:// geladen. Als je content laad vanaf externe sites dan kan het zijn dat zij geen beveiligde connecties ondersteunen, dan kan je dat helaas niet verhelpen.
Hopend hiermee je vraag beantwoord te hebben. Mochten er nog vragen zijn dan vernemen we die graag!
Maar hoe zit het dan op https://henkdecourtonderwater.nl/zijn-werk/schilde...? Deze pagina bevat alleen maar plaatjes?
En inderdaad wat wordpress scripts met ogelijke http inhoud zoals: hieronder waarin dit wordt aangeroepen: http://www.w3.org/TR/SVG11/feature#Image","1.1"https://henkdecourtonderwater.nl/henk/wp-includes/js/wp-emoji-release.min.js,
en
contact-form-7/includes/js/jquery.form.min.js bevat:
* Examples and documentation at: http://malsup.com/jquery/form/
De foobox plugin:
fooboxV2/js/foobox.min.js
bevat: * @link http://fooplugins.com/plugins/foobox-jquery en Powered by ",url:"http://fooplugins.com/plugins/foobox/
Ook google analytics com roept iets aan: http://www.google-analytics.com
Kan dat het allemaal verstoren?
Firefox geeft nog deze toelichting: https://support.mozilla.org/nl/kb/blokkering-gemen... met de suggestie om dit goed op te lossen. Kan ik nog meer doen? Ik wil die plugins niet kwijt.. Het komt ook echt op alle pagina's voor.
Beste Karla,
Als je deze plaatjes en scripts dus over httpS:// laat laden, dan zal de melding verdwijnen. Zodra je website op https aangeroepen word, moeten alle bronnen helaas ook over https opgehaald worden, anders zijn er onbeveiligde elementen in je website en voldoet https niet!
Beste Marianne,
Dank je wel; het ging uiteindelijk slechts om één plaatje, het plaatje in de header, dat blijkbaar een http-aanroep kreeg vanuit mijn Suffusion thema. Ik heb het opnieuw geupload en nu krijg ik een groen slotje in Firefox. Om dit foutje te ontdekken gebruikte ik Google Chrome. Daar gaf hij ook die melding, maar daar kon je klikken op het driehoekje en kreeg ik iets meer aanwijzingen.
Tevreden dus, probeerde ik het net met een andere site: https://1energiezuinighuis.nl/
Ik deed, naar mijn gevoel hetzelfde:
plugin installeren, activeren en nog een keer drukken op de knop activeer SSL
Bij de instellingen: ook een vinkje gezet naast: Stop editing the .htaccess file; dit lijkt nodig omdat de website in een submap staat. Dat gold ook voor mijn vorige site.
Nu krijg ik deze melding en echt een flink kruis: Uw verbinding is niet beveiligdBij onderzoek via Google Chrome lijkt het te gaan om een:
Certificate ErrorThere are issues with the site's certificate chain (net::ERR_CERT_COMMON_NAME_INVALID).
Heeft u enig idee?
Hi Karla,
Die melding wordt veroorzaakt, doordat de domeinnaam in het certificaat niet gelijk is aan gebruikte domeinnaam.
Als je een nieuw certificaat aanvraagt, moet dit opgelost zijn (ervan uitgaande dat je een (gratis) Let's Encrypt certificaat wilt gebruiken): https://www.vimexx.nl/help/gratis-lets-encrypt-ssl...Ben benieuwd of je het nu lukt.
Groeten,
Rick
Ja, bedankt, dat was het!
Graag gedaan! Fijn dat het werkt Karla!